The goalkeeping saga is fast becoming an embarrassment. With three weeks to go to the start of the season those who run the club should get out from behind their wall of silence and explain just what is going on. For instance a number of questions come to mind.
1. If Lonnerghan is still a possibility for next season why has he not featured in any of the friendlies?
2. If the out of contract David Lucas is merely training with the club why wasn't the same arrangement used in the case of Ian Turner? It makes no sense for our main target to be out training with another club.
3. Further, if David Lucas is merely training with the club why play him in the Falkirk match? Surely it was more important to play one of the other keepers to give them experience since, if this saga carries on much longer one of them may well be forced to play in the first league match.
4. Do the club management really believe that David Lucas would be a good choice to solve the problem given his age and that he has been released by a couple of lower league clubs in the last few years?
